Really Beat Up
This course has no business charging the second highest public prices in St. Louis. $90 at 1045am on a Saturday for $40 conditions.
Greens were beat up and had major patchwork going on. No control on golf cart management letting everyone drive every where in the rough causing the rough to be flat. You could see where people were cutting corners on the cart path even within 100 yards of the green. Course needs some rope fences to keep people on the path.
Tee boxes were okay, grass was a touch high but maybe it was the day before mowing so it was acceptable.

Lots of Doglegs
This Arthur Hills course has a lot of character. The area has had a lot of rain this spring so the course was not exactly firm and fast. The staff were all friendly and helpful. The driving range is huge as is the putting green. Pace of play was good for the front nine then things bogged down, it was a five hour round. That said it was the Sunday of Memorial Day weekend. The course features many holes with doglegs and lots of terrain. There were not many level lies to be found. The greens were a bit bumpy and slow. Overall it was a beautiful day and an interesting course.
